Can turtles survive in the cold?

When a turtle’s body temperature changes, it’s simply because the environment has become warmer or colder. But even ectotherms have their limits. With very few exceptions (e.g., box turtles), adult turtles cannot survive freezing temperatures; they cannot survive having ice crystals in their bodies.

How t pick up a turtle?

Always pick up your turtle with both hands. Place your fingers under the plastron (bottom shell) and your thumbs on the carapace (top shell). Please be careful that larger turtles can’t get a foothold on your arms. This will result in scratches on your arms and the turtle may be able to launch itself out of your grip.

How much to feed a musk turtle?

Musk turtles less than 6 months old should be fed twice daily and turtles over 6 months old should be fed once every other day. These animals must be fed in the water to facilitate swallowing as their tongues are not meant to push food to the back of the mouth for swallowing.

What to feed my pet turtle?

Animal-based food sources for turtles can include processed pet foods like drained sardines, turtle pellets, and trout chow. You can also feed them cooked chicken, beef, and turkey. Live prey can include moths, crickets, shrimp, krill, feeder fish, and worms.

What is the sound of turtle?

Turtles don’t have vocal cords, so all sounds they make come from air squeezing from their lungs and out of their throat. This can produce an array of sounds ranging from hisses, croaks, grunts, honks, moans, or even squeals. All turtles can make a hissing sound.

What’s the best lettuce for turtles to eat?

Get the green or red leaf lettuce that has more nutrients. Keep the iceberg lettuce away from your musk turtle. Apart from the red and green leaf lettuce, other leafy greens are good for your turtles as well. They include romaine, radicchio, chicory, escarole, and Belgian endive.

How can you tell how old a snapping turtle is?

While it is impossible to know a snapping turtle’s age without its exact hatch date, you can make an educated guess by measuring the turtle’s carapace and counting its annuli rings. Always handle a snapping turtle with care and visit a veterinarian for the most accurate estimate of your snapping turtle’s age.

What is the fine for destroying a sea turtle egg?

Sea turtles, their eggs and their nests are protected under state and federal law. Under state law, destroying a sea turtle nest or eggs is a third-degree felony, punishable by up to a $5,000 fine and/or five years in prison. “Well they can certainly be penalized and even arrested.
